Appetizer Meat Balls - cooking recipe

Ingredients
    1 lb. ground beef
    1 pkg. French's ground beef seasoning with onions
    1/4 c. fine, dry bread crumbs
    1/4 c. water
    1 beaten egg
    1 (12 oz.) jar chili sauce (Del Monte)
    1/2 c. grape jelly
    1/4 c. lemon juice
    2 tsp. vinegar
Preparation
    Mix the first 5 ingredients well.
    Let stand 10 minutes. Shape into small balls.
    Heat next 4 ingredients together over low heat until jelly is melted, blending well.
    Place meat balls in sauce.
    Cook over low heat.
    Turn each meat ball over.
    Cover; simmer for 20 minutes, stirring occasionally.
    Uncover; simmer for 10 minutes or until meat balls are done and sauce is thick.
    May be made in advance and reheated slowly before serving.
    Will keep for 2 to 3 days in refrigerator or frozen will keep 1 month.
    Can freeze meat balls and make sauce and cook and serve as needed.
